False fire alarm at three-story building in Westerville, Westerville OH
Fire department responded to a report at a three-story multi-family building near Hothbury Avenue. Upon arrival, no fire was found. Workers were performing concrete cutting, which had caused concern. The situation was resolved and all units left the scene.
